I keep forgetting to shair this recepie with you guys . This is the best Jerky you will ever test. I like to freeze my deer meat so it cuts in the slicer ez. Cut the slices about 1/8' thick. This recipie will do about 4lbs of frozen meat. Try to cut the meat with the grain. OK heres my receripie.
Mix this stuff in a big enough bowl
10oz woistershire sauce
4oz liquid smoke
2oz soy sauce
1tbl spoon garlic salt
1tbl spoon black pepper
1tbl spoon ketchup
Take this mix and layer the cut meat in a bigger bowl and add more mix then add more meat ect.
marinate for 24 hrs in ref
Take ea piece of meat and place on a shelf in the dehidrador with a small space between each piece. Sprinkle with blk pepper to taste. Cook on high until chrispy or until cooked. I like mine chrispy done. Warrning::: The smell of this recipie is incredable:::
Enjoy,:cool: Bill Maylor..

Last year, we found a package of backstrap, dated 2004, in the bottom of the freezer. I pack everything in meal-sized portions in gallon ziplocks with enough water so that when I squeeze the air out and seal the ziplock, it ends up being a block of ice with meat in it.

Bottom line, the 5 year old package of venison was still good, with NO freezer burn and no off taste. Maybe I'll get lucky and find another lost package of venison. I'll try your recipe then. I've already got all of the ingredients rounded up.
